buddusky wrote:I know a lot of people liked it, it's just my opinion. I put aside the fact that I think Daniel Craig is a poor Bond, a poor mans Timothy Dalton who I think was very underrated.
Quite agree about Dalton. The first I saw at the cinema in 1987. He looked a lot like the Bond portrayed on the early Pan book covers. It's a real shame his Bond career was halted by the legal wrangles over ownership of the rights to Bond, leading the the 6 year break and EON allowing Dalton to get out of his Bond contract to pursue other work.
